When working with 3D modeling software, sphere objects are often automatically created with symmetrical properties. This can be beneficial for maintaining uniformity, but there are instances where an artist may want to disable this feature to create unique, asymmetrical designs. In this article, we will explore how to disable automatic symmetry in sphere objects, the implications of doing so, and tips for achieving desired results.

Understanding Automatic Symmetry

What is Automatic Symmetry?

Automatic symmetry is a feature in many 3D modeling programs that ensures objects retain a balanced appearance across multiple axes. For sphere objects, this means that any changes made to one side of the sphere are mirrored on the opposite side.

Benefits of Automatic Symmetry

  1. Efficiency: Allows artists to create complex shapes quickly.
  2. Uniformity: Ensures that models are visually cohesive and balanced.
  3. Ease of Use: Reduces the time spent on manual adjustments.

Reasons to Disable Automatic Symmetry

While automatic symmetry is useful, there are several reasons why a 3D artist might choose to disable it:

  1. Creativity: Artists may want to explore more organic or unique shapes that require asymmetry.
  2. Specific Design Requirements: Certain designs may necessitate uneven features, such as a character with a distinct asymmetrical hairstyle or facial features.
  3. Unique Texturing: Disabling symmetry allows for more varied texture applications, enhancing visual interest.

How to Disable Automatic Symmetry

Step-by-Step Guide

  1. Select the Sphere Object: Open your 3D modeling software and select the sphere object you wish to modify.

  2. Access Properties: Navigate to the properties panel where object settings are located.

  3. Locate Symmetry Settings: Find the symmetry option which may be labeled as “Mirror,” “Symmetry,” or similar.

  4. Disable Symmetry: Uncheck or turn off the symmetry setting. This step may vary depending on the software you are using.

  5. Make Modifications: After disabling symmetry, proceed to sculpt or modify the sphere as desired.

Tips for Working with Asymmetrical Shapes

  • Experiment with Tools: Use sculpting tools to push and pull vertices freely to achieve the desired shape.
  • Save Versions: Always keep backups of your original symmetrical model before making changes.
  • Use Reference Images: For complex designs, reference images can help guide the creation of asymmetrical features.
